VEHICLE ALTERATIONS
WARNING!
Any modifications or alterations to this
vehicle could seriously affect its road
worthiness and safety and may lead to a
collision resulting in serious injury or death.
NOTE:
Leaded racing fuel or flex fuels (E85, etc.)
MUST NOT be used, as these will cause damage
to mechanical and emissions compliance hard-
ware.
Non-OEM performance upgrades are not ap-
proved by FCA, and may void the warranty for
the entire powertrain system and potentially
other systems on the vehicle. FCA uses telltale
software to detect the use of modifications –
these telltales are stored and not removed if the
vehicle is returned to standard.
WILDWHEEL STEERING WHEEL
Superior racing grip CLEANING:
It is sufficient to dust the Wildwheel steering
wheel using a soft bristle brush, a dry cloth, or a
vacuum cleaner with care. After having dusted,
run a white cotton terry cloth that has been
dampened and thoroughly wrung out over the
Wildwheel steering wheel. A void the use of
printed absorbent cloths/papers, as they can
release ink onto the material. Take extra care not
to wet the steering wheel excessively; rinse the
cloth or sponge and repeat as necessary . Leave
to dry (overnight). Once dried, in order to restore
the material, brush it delicately with a soft
bristle brush.
